Transaction 934fe8af3a5036157c61e3b0e8c20df86df91ce93b290906ee23fc67d8799a41

1 Input
2 Outputs
  • 934fe8af3a5036157c61e3b0e8c20df86df91ce93b290906ee23fc67d8799a41:0
  • value  985685
    address  158PyRxqcu3k6ZKY5HHnrEygWRhH42GpUS
  • 934fe8af3a5036157c61e3b0e8c20df86df91ce93b290906ee23fc67d8799a41:1
  • value  17235004
    address  3CRZyXwzBT4uw3DUVftntKsmjMwWjdsYYJ